In 1997 the Supreme Court ruled that the __________ was an unconstitutional infringement of the right to freedom of speech as guaranteed by the First Amendment.

1 Answer

2 votes

Answer:

Communications Decency Act

Step-by-step explanation:

In 1997, the court annulled the Communications Decency Act, enacted in 1996, which restricted the dissemination of sexual images through the global computer network and which established penalties of up to two years in prison and fines for those who placed content on the Internet for adults.
